Dark Quote by Gregory David Roberts
“The past reflects eternally between two mirrors -the bright mirror of words and deeds, and the dark one, full of things we didn't do or say.”
About This Quote
Source Novel: "Shantaram", Gregory David Roberts, 2003
He describes how past actions are reflected in two mirrors: one showing deeds done, the other showing missed opportunities.
In simple terms: Our past is seen in what we did and what we failed to do.
